2014-10-07 27 views
60

Tôi đã cài đặt Wireshark trên mac của tôi với lệnhCài đặt Wireshark trên hệ điều hành MacOS X qua brew

brew install wireshark 

nhưng sau đó, một thông báo nói với tôi rằng tôi phải curl và cài đặt ChmodBPF, vì vậy tôi đã làm điều đó nữa.

Nhưng không có lệnh đặt tên Wireshark trên thiết bị đầu cuối. Điều gì là sai với điều đó?

+0

Hãy thử 'băm -r' có shell của bạn rehash các lệnh mới có sẵn. Ngoài ra, hãy kiểm tra trong '/ usr/local/bin' để tìm nội dung mới, như thế này' ls -lrt/usr/local/bin' - công cụ mới ở cuối danh sách. Ngoài ra, hãy chắc chắn '/ usr/local/bin' nằm trong PATH của bạn. –

+0

Tôi thấy rằng không có wireshark trong/usr/local/bin nhưng có tshark và rawshark! Tôi mới bắt đầu trong Wireshark, là tshark và wireshark giống nhau? – Aryan

Trả lời

136

Các gói phần mềm homebrew wireshark cài đặt dòng lệnh util tshark. Nếu bạn muốn kích hoạt GUI, sau đó cài đặt Wireshark như thế này:

brew install wireshark --with-qt 

Nếu bạn đã cài đặt Wireshark, làm

brew reinstall wireshark --with-qt 
+4

Điều này .... bây giờ những gì? Tôi không thể tìm thấy gui trong tìm kiếm ứng dụng. – chovy

+2

Nó hoạt động! Làm thế nào bạn tìm ra điều này? Bằng cách đoán từ 'wireshark' bia ủ? Làm thế nào bạn biết sử dụng 'with-qt' trên' with-gtk + 3'? – Jerry101

+0

Tôi cần --with-qt5 để ngăn chặn vấn đề kích thước lạ. – ssnobody

8

tôi thấy rằng tôi hỏi câu hỏi sai! Wireshark là gui sử dụng tshark hoặc ... ở phía sau và khi tôi cài đặt với bia, nó cài đặt tshark và ... Vì vậy, đó là hợp lý mà tôi không thể tìm thấy Wireshark trong terminal nhưng tôi có thể tìm tshark!

+1

ln -s/usr/local/bin/tshark/usr/local/bin/Wireshark – CousinCocaine

+1

Vâng, sử dụng cờ --with-qt với bia để có được giao diện đồ họa cũng có. – neontapir

+0

tôi đã làm điều đó. làm thế nào để tôi bắt đầu gui? – chovy

17

tôi đề nghị sử dụng cask để tạo ra các .app nhị phân trong thư mục /Applications của bạn (sử dụng reinstall nếu đã được cài đặt):

brew cask install wireshark 

Lợi thế của phương pháp này trên brew install wireshark --with-qt là nhiều tính năng hơn được bật mà không tốn nhiều thời gian để biên soạn.

Đây cũng là cách tiếp cận recommended cho các ứng dụng đồ họa và sẽ sử dụng các bản dựng chính thức, đầy đủ tính năng được phân phối bởi các nhà phát triển Wireshark.

Các vấn đề liên quan